Booked this weekend through National Holidays. Excellent value for money. We had booked a twin room and a single room. Rooms were fine, clean and comfortable. Food was good, choice of 2 starters, 3 main courses and plenty of choice for dessert. Vegetarian meals available on request. Breakfast was very good, plenty of choice.
